The Kent and Medway Out of Hours Service has a dedicated team responsible for supporting the arrival of unaccompanied asylum‑seeking children at the Port of Dover.
Our service leads social work practice outside traditional office hours for some of the most vulnerable children arriving in Kent. As part of our ambition to develop a national centre of excellence in social work practice, we are seeking skilled and committed Senior Practitioner Social Workers to join us on this important and evolving journey.
This position offers a unique opportunity for experienced Senior Practitioners to join the Out of Hours KIU Team. The team is responsible for responding to children upon their arrival at Dover, undertaking assessments, and ensuring they are placed in suitable local authority accommodation.
The role requires a resilient and adaptable workforce capable of managing both these responsibilities and urgent safeguarding matters that arise during Out of Hours periods when there are no new arrivals at the port.
The KIU team provides coverage from 9pm each weekday and continuous cover across weekends from Friday at 9pm to Monday at 6am.
The post holder will work on a rota basis for 4 shifts per week, covering late evenings, overnight shifts, and weekends. Please note we work most weekends.
